Hutto Man Arrested After Domestic Shooting Kills Wife

Ekong Ikpe charged with murder in domestic violence case

by Sophia Bennett

A woman is dead and her husband is in custody following a domestic violence-related shooting Sunday morning in Hutto, Texas.

Deputies from the Williamson County Sheriff’s Office responded around 9:00 a.m. to a home on the 5800 block of Parma Lane, just outside Round Rock city limits, after receiving a report of a shooting. When they arrived, they found the female victim suffering from gunshot wounds. She was taken to a nearby hospital, where she later died despite lifesaving efforts from first responders.

Investigators identified the victim as 43-year-old Tariro Ikpe. Her husband, 65-year-old Ekong Ikpe, was arrested at the scene and has been charged with murder. Detectives determined the shooting was related to domestic violence.

Commander John Foster of the Williamson County Sheriff’s Office said, “This is a tragic situation that underscores the devastating impact domestic violence can have on families. Our hearts go out to the victim’s family and loved ones as our detectives continue their work investigating this case.”

The investigation remains active.
